Abstract

This paper analyzes honorifics and deference entitlement in Modern Japanese along with the modern Japanese and Euro-American pragmatic theories thereof, as ideologically mediated social phenomena, in the critical–theoretical framework where they are contextualized to their socio-historic surrounds, inter alia to the modern socio-economic conditions giving rise to, but hidden behind, the modern pragmatic theories and the honorific phenomena analyzed by them.
